366 | // A NOTE ON THE ORDER OF TRAVERSAL
|
---|
367 | //
|
---|
368 | // Types and typedefs have their base types visited before they are added to the type table. This is ok, since there is
|
---|
369 | // no such thing as a recursive type or typedef.
|
---|
370 | //
|
---|
371 | // typedef struct { T *x; } T; // never allowed
|
---|
372 | //
|
---|
373 | // for structs/unions, it is possible to have recursion, so the decl should be added as if it's incomplete to begin, the
|
---|
374 | // members are traversed, and then the complete type should be added (assuming the type is completed by this particular
|
---|
375 | // declaration).
|
---|
376 | //
|
---|
377 | // struct T { struct T *x; }; // allowed
|
---|
378 | //
|
---|
379 | // It is important to add the complete type to the symbol table *after* the members/base has been traversed, since that
|
---|
380 | // traversal may modify the definition of the type and these modifications should be visible when the symbol table is
|
---|
381 | // queried later in this pass.
